BAY AREA (CBS SF) — Even with many San Francisco Bay Area residents having chosen to stay close to home over the July 4th holiday, the California Highway Patrol said its officers had a busy three-day weekend with deadly crashes and dozens of motorists speeding in excess of 100 mph.

The CHP Golden Gate Division said its officers were investigating four fatal traffic collisions including a solo crash that claimed the life of 29-year-old Jose Valdez of Vallejo.
